WebApr 13, 2024 · To calculate the gas fee for this transaction, you simply multiply the gas limit (21,000) by the gas price (100 gwei), then convert the result to ETH. 21,000 gas x 100 gwei/gas = 2,100,000 gwei. 2,100,000 gwei = 0.0021 ETH. So the gas fee (aka miner fee) for this transaction is 0.0021 ETH. WebOne way to avoid gas fees is by using a cryptocurrency that is more efficient.
